Oxford 2026: Have your say on potential major development sites in Oxford

Released on 17 May 2007

We're holding a public drop-in session to give Oxford residents and local organisations the chance to air their views on where major new housing and business developments should be located in the City.

This follows a major public consultation on broad planning issues last summer, and a series of public workshops and exhibitions that have taken place across Oxford over the last six weeks.

The 'Oxford Core Strategy Preferred Options' sets out possible locations for future development. The areas suggested are:

  • land at Pear Tree
  • land at Summertown
  • Southfield Golf Course (East part and West part)
  • land at Barton

The planners now want to hear your thoughts on these options. The informal drop-in session will have planning officers present to listen to people's views, and will be held in the Assembly Room, Town Hall, Oxford from 2pm to 8pm on Monday 21 May.

All those with an interest in the future development of Oxford are invited to call in any time during the session.
